Bitcoin Sentiment Index Drops to 70, Still in Extreme Greed Zone
The Bitcoin Composite Sentiment Index peaked at 88.11 on August 24 and fell to 70.05 on September 2, remaining in the extreme greed range. During the same period, the price of BTC slightly decreased from $78,680 to $77,640, with the rise in sentiment not accompanied by sustained price momentum. The extreme readings are primarily driven by the Fear and Greed Index (Z-score of +2.19σ), while the CoinGecko voting stands at only +0.34σ, indicating that participant sentiment is relatively mild and the current extreme greed is not widespread or balanced. Sentiment is cooling down but is far from normalizing. A high sentiment index itself is not a bearish signal, but extreme optimism combined with a lack of price follow-through makes the market more sensitive to weak demand. A more sustainable positive state requires price momentum to confirm sentiment, and sentiment improvement needs to expand across multiple components. The main risk currently is the persistence of extreme sentiment without a corresponding increase in demand and price.
